PHP后端揭秘:高效建站全流程实战
|
作为PHP后端工程师,我们每天面对的不仅是代码,更是如何高效地构建稳定、可扩展的网站。从需求分析到部署上线,每一个环节都至关重要。 在项目初期,我会与产品经理和前端同事深入沟通,明确功能需求和技术边界。这一步决定了后续开发的方向和复杂度,避免后期出现大的返工。 接下来是数据库设计,这是整个系统的基础。我通常会使用MySQL或PostgreSQL,根据业务特点选择合适的存储引擎。合理的设计能极大提升查询效率,减少冗余数据。 编写代码时,我会遵循PSR标准,保持代码风格统一,便于团队协作和后期维护。同时,利用Composer管理依赖包,确保第三方库的版本可控。 在接口开发过程中,RESTful API成为主流选择。通过合理的路由设计和状态码返回,可以提高前后端交互的效率和可读性。 测试环节同样不可忽视,我会使用PHPUnit进行单元测试,确保核心逻辑的稳定性。集成测试和压力测试也是保障系统健壮性的关键。
AI生成的趋势图,仅供参考 部署阶段,我会优先考虑服务器环境的配置,包括PHP版本、扩展模块以及安全设置。使用Nginx或Apache作为反向代理,结合缓存机制提升响应速度。 上线后的监控和日志分析同样重要。通过Sentry或Grafana等工具,能够及时发现并解决问题,保证系统的持续运行。 整个流程下来,PHP后端工程师不仅需要扎实的编程能力,更要有全局思维和良好的沟通技巧,才能真正实现高效建站。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

